Podcasting is an acronym for personal broadcasting on demand and for the first timeused for the iPod. There are several devices available on the market that can track podcasts.
Podcasting is essentially the dissemination and downloading of audio and video over the Internet. Podcast started with people to transmit audio and soon expanded to consider other means and ends, the regular broadcast television and radio sessions, conferences, announcements of public security, and election campaigns.
What makes it different Podcastingto download files directly to audio and video or streaming media files? The difference lies in the method by which the user learns about the availability of files.
In case of downloading media files regularly, you may encounter these files by following the links provided by search engine or Web site hosting the content you want. A user can receive podcasts of three ways: by subscription, syndication or download automatically. A podcasting client software receives feedsprotocols, distributed via RSS or Atom whenever a new podcast is posted. For the distribution of podcasts, the use of clients and protocols is essential.
Podcast should not be accessible via these methods alone - often, podcaster make podcasts available on their website for direct download. The files can be downloaded to a computer or MP3 player. On a computer, a standard Media Player can be used to play podcasts. Alternatively, a VoIP service can be used forpodcast.
An improved form of podcasting is available in which images and time are synchronized. This can have educational uses to provide coupled with the audio slideshow of a lesson or make presentations from a remote location.
